Job Description

Our Team and Mission at Macquarie Group

Our Treasury Automation team, a vital part of the Digital, Data, Design & Engineering (D3E) division, supports critical Treasury functions including Funding, Liquidity, Interest Rate Risk Management, Capital, Provisioning, and Risk Modelling. We work closely with colleagues across Product, Credit, Data and Technology Platforms, and Regulatory Reporting to optimize business opportunities while managing risk effectively.

Macquarie thrives on bringing diverse people together to innovate and achieve. As a global financial services group with 56 years of unbroken profitability, we operate in 31 markets. You'll join a friendly, supportive team where every member contributes ideas and drives outcomes.

What Your Role Will Entail

As a Data and Automation Engineer, you will be instrumental in leveraging data and automation, including AI, to develop powerful models and solutions. Your contributions will inform key decisions, enhance data-driven strategies, and refine processes across the team. This role offers the chance to implement new models, explore methods for improving data quality, and share knowledge to embed best practices throughout the organization.

What We Seek in You

  • 2+ years of experience as an engineer or data scientist in an agile, DevOps environment
  • A strong educational background in Mathematics, Statistics,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field
  • Strong programming experience in Python or similar languages
  • Expert in authoring complex SQL, with proven ability in tuning and optimization
  • Experience with Git version control systems (e.g., Bitbucket, GitHub, GitLab)
  • Experience with big data and cloud platforms is highly regarded.

What Macquarie Group Offers You

Benefits

At Macquarie, you are empowered to shape a rewarding career that aligns with your priorities. Depending on employment type, Macquarie employees can access a broad range of benefits, including:

  • 1 wellbeing leave day per year
  • Up to 5 additional service bonus leave days per year
  • Up to 20 weeks’ paid parental leave for primary caregivers, 12 days transition leave upon return, and 6 weeks’ paid leave for non-primary caregivers
  • 2 days of paid volunteer leave and donation matching
  • Up to 12 months’ gender affirmation leave, including 6 weeks’ paid leave
  • Access to Employee Assistance Program and wellbeing benefits (skin/health checks, flu vaccinations)
  • A wide range of salary packaging options
  • Extensive learning and development opportunities, including professional membership reimbursement
  • Hybrid and flexible working arrangements, role dependent
  • Reimbursement for work from home equipment
